Introduction

Ever since GDPR came into force over 5 years ago, there has been much focus on consent as the main legal ground for processing personal data. It is not the main ground. It only one of 6 lawful grounds. and indeed it is becoming the least viable ground to rely upon.

In this webinar, data protection expert Robert Bond will provide an update of the lawful grounds for processing personal data as well as highlighting changes proposed by the Data Protection and Digital Information Bill.

What You Will Learn

This webinar will cover the following:

  • The 6 lawful grounds
  • Consent
  • Legitimate Interests
  • Legitimate Interest Assessments
  • Special Category Data and consent
  • Likely changes by the Data Protection and Digital information Bill
